solve : cos^ 2 π\8 + 4cos^2 π\ 3 - sec π \3 + 5tan^ 2 π\ 3 + sin^ 2 π\ 8 =?

Dear I have taken pi/3 as 60° because it is 180÷3 =60.
As u know
cos 60 = 1/2
tan 60 = √3
sec 60 = 2
Also sin^2 theta + cos^2 theta = 1
Here in place of theta it is pi/8
